Topics: What cookies are and how E*TRADE uses them How to control and delete cookies List of main E*TRADE cookies List of main third parties that appear on the E*TRADE site and which use cookies List of main third parties that help us to provide content or host sections of our site What cookies are and how E*TRADE uses them Cookies are files saved to an Internet user’s computer that store a limited amount of information. For example, some cookies help us remember your computer and streamline the login process, some are used to authenticate you as a user on our systems, and some cookies help us deliver advertising that is more customized to your needs on our Web site and the Web sites of our partners. A cookie can either be stored in your computer’s memory temporarily and automatically deleted when you close your Web browser (a “session” cookie) or placed on your hard drive (a “persistent” cookie) by a Web server. A persistent cookie is not deleted when the browser is closed and will stay in one of your browser’s subfolders until you delete it manually or your browser deletes it based on the cookie’s expiration period. Flash Cookies: In addition to general browser cookies, we use Local Shared Objects (sometimes referred to as “Flash cookies” that are built for use with the Adobe® Flash® Player), for fraud prevention and detection purposes, to personalize and to enhance Web site presentation and functionality, as well as to distinguish customers from visitors to our Web site. Unlike general browser cookies, Flash cookies may not be easily managed through your browser controls and are not saved in your browser’s temporary Internet files. Flash cookies remain in your Flash Player folder until they are removed, as described below (E*TRADE may also set Flash cookies to expire). Web Beacons: E*TRADE also uses Web Beacons (also known as clear gifs or pixel tags), which are images that we incorporate onto our Website to analyze advertising campaigns and the general usage patterns of Web site visitors. E*TRADE uses Web Beacons to help manage online advertising and site traffic analysis. These image files are provided by third parties for external ad management, search marketing tracking, affiliate marketing, and etrade.com site analytics. In all such instances, the Web Beacon is used to collect your computer’s IP Address and certain other limited information when you are on our Web site. We do not collect your name, e-mail address, or telephone numbers using this technology. For example, with online advertising campaigns, Web Beacons enable third parties to recognize a cookie on your Web browser, which in turn enables us to learn which advertisements bring unique users to etrade.com from other locations on the Web. Web Beacons: Because Web Beacons or clear gifs are included within the recipe for a web page (just the same as any other content request), you cannot opt out or refuse them. However, where they are used in conjunction with cookies, one can either opt out of cookies or change the cookie settings in your browser.
